Subject: Re: [PATCH] cdc-acm: acm_init: Set initial BAUD to B0

> --- a/drivers/usb/class/cdc-acm.c
> +++ b/drivers/usb/class/cdc-acm.c
> @@ -1999,19 +1999,19 @@ static int __init acm_init(void)
> acm_tty_driver->subtype = SERIAL_TYPE_NORMAL,
> acm_tty_driver->flags = TTY_DRIVER_REAL_RAW | TTY_DRIVER_DYNAMIC_DEV;
> acm_tty_driver->init_termios = tty_std_termios;
> - acm_tty_driver->init_termios.c_cflag = B9600 | CS8 | CREAD |
> + acm_tty_driver->init_termios.c_cflag = B0 | CS8 | CREAD |
> HUPCL | CLOCAL;
> tty_set_operations(acm_tty_driver, &acm_ops);
>
> - retval = tty_register_driver(acm_tty_driver);
> + retval = usb_register(&acm_driver);
No,
you cannot do that. This means that probe() is now live.
Probe() in turn does this:
tty_dev = tty_port_register_device(&acm->port, acm_tty_driver, minor,
&control_interface->dev);
if (IS_ERR(tty_dev)) {
rv = PTR_ERR(tty_dev);
goto alloc_fail6;
}
That is just not a good idea when the tty is not already registered.
You are opening up a race.
